Tuberculosis (TBC) or TB is an infectious disease caused by a bacterial infection. TB generally attacks the lungs, but can also attack other organs, such as the kidneys, spine and brain. Tuberculosis (TB) in Indonesia ranks third after India and China with 824 thousand cases and 93 thousand deaths per year or the equivalent of 11 deaths per hour. To find and treat these cases, the Indonesian Ministry of Health (Kemenkes) plans to carry out a large-scale screening to be carried out this year.

The symptom that often occurs is a long cough, but it is not always diagnosed with TB, therefore we find out more about where the problem is, it can be from the lung tissue, for example, there is pneumonia, TB, pneumonia or also lung cancer, it can also be from the respiratory tissue due to smoking for example COPD or allergies to the airways for example in Asthma, then also from covering the lungs for example there is fluid in the lung cavities.

The examination that must be carried out to confirm whether this is TB or not is by examining the patient's sputum. You can use expert genes or molecular rapid tests and AFB sputum with acid-resistant bacilli. Patients with symptoms of accumulation of fluid in the chest cavity must have an additional examination of pleural fluid analysis

The following are the symptoms of TB

1. Cough for more than 2 weeks accompanied by chest tightness

2. Weight loss

3. Fever that doesn't go down even though it's already on medication

TB can be cured when patients who have TB disease are obedient in undergoing treatment according to the rules.
